Real Estate Escrow; An Overview

Purchasing a home is a scary time for many new homeowners. Full of anxiety, the homeowner is found to Manipulate through fianancing options, as the closing date has finally arrived. With the real estate closing date comes a new set of issues involving the establishment of an real estate mortgage escrow account. For new homeowners, understanding the dynamics involved in the escrow account will provide for a more smooth and less anxious transition through the real estate closing process.

The word escrow is generally considered a legal term used to describe an establishment of a legal agreement in real estate. When purchasing a home, the real estate escrow account is established as an agreement between you and the mortgage company, or lender, is afforded the to ensure payment of specific monetary obligations. Let’s examine, further, the items which are included in an escrow account.

First, the escrow account will include an agreement for payment of real estate taxes. Under this agreement, the mortgage company agrees to ensure payment of real estate taxes on the property, annually, and, in exchange the homeowner will pay these taxes, in monthly intervals, as part of the mortgage payment. As the tax rates fluctuate, the tax assessor will notify both the homeowner and the lender of the change in rate and, in turn, the lending mortgage company will adjust the required monthly payment. As a general rule, unless there has been significant fluctuation in the real estate development, the monthly mortgage payment will not change drastically.

In addition to real estate taxes, the escrow account may also include a legal agreement to maintain homeowner’s insurance on the property. While homeowner’s insurance can include Mortgage Protection Insurance (MPI), Lender’s Placed Coverage and even standard homeowner’s insurance. By including the insurance premium into the mortgage, the lender is assured the dwelling is protected in the event damage occurs.

With real estate taxes and insurance requirements, escrow accounts may also include required homeowner’s association dues. Whether purchasing a home or a condominium, the property association dues are vital to ensuring and protecting the by-laws established by the association in which the dwelling is located. Without payment of these annual dues, the by-laws are violated or not applicable to the property.

Periodically, the real estate escrow account may reflect an overpayment which is attributed to fluctuations in tax rates and insurance premiums often not communicated to the lender promptly. Once communicated, the real estate escrow account adjustments may be slightly delayed so as to result in several months of overages. When this occurs, the lender may communicate, in writing, to advise of the escrow overage or credit and inquiry as to how the funds should be applied. Most often, a refund check is sent to the borrower. However, in some cases, the mortgage lender may opt to allow the escrow overage to be applied to the real estate mortgage loan balance.

As with any finincial life decision, purchasing a home can be a confusing and frustrating period. Escrow accounts are often a subject of discord for the homeowner as the various fees and payments required can significantly add to the basic monthly prinicple balance. In contrast, however, the establishment of an escrow account will ensure both homeowner and the mortgage company are protected against loss through guaranteed monthly insurance premium payments, payments of taxes and payments of any applicable homeowner’s associated fees and dues.
